NSFilePresenter introductionary documentation incorrectly references a method

Originator:matej
Number:rdar://30231277 Date Originated:27-Jan-2017 11:00 AM
Status:Open Resolved:
Product:Documentation Product Version:Xcode 8.2.1
Classification:Other Bug Reproducible:Always
 
Summary:

The NSFilePresenter documentation contains the following paragraph:

File Presenters and iOS
If your app enters the background with an active file presenter, any other processes that perform a coordinated read or write on the presented file can deadlock. To prevent this situation, call presentedItemURL to remove the file presenter in the applicationDidEnterBackground(_:) method or in response to a UIApplicationDidEnterBackground notification. Call presentedItemOperationQueue to add the file presenter again in the applicationWillEnterForeground(_:) method or in response to a UIApplicationWillEnterForeground notification.

https://developer.apple.com/reference/foundation/nsfilepresenter

Steps to Reproduce:

Read the paragraph. Notice “Call presentedItemOperationQueue to add the file presenter again” does not make sense here. 

Expected Results:

“Call addFilePresenter(_:) to add the file presenter again”

Actual Results:

““Call presentedItemOperationQueue to add the file presenter again”“

Regression:

Occurs in the documentation bundled with Xcode 8.2.1.

Notes:

The NSFileCoordinator documentation https://developer.apple.com/reference/foundation/nsfilecoordinator has the same paragraph with the correct reference to addFilePresenter(_:).

Comments


Please note: Reports posted here will not necessarily be seen by Apple. All problems should be submitted at bugreport.apple.com before they are posted here. Please only post information for Radars that you have filed yourself, and please do not include Apple confidential information in your posts. Thank you!